Why this risk score

Chatbots and LLMs accelerate automation of first response and FAQs. Complex complaints and relationship-driven cases still need people.

Outlook

First response moves to AI; humans focus on escalations and on running and improving the AI. Demand grows for CS ops and AI-tuning talent.
